Pacific Northwest weather hits Vancouver hard. Winter rain causes rust on uncoated springs and cables, shortening their lifespan to around seven or eight years instead of the advertised ten. Spring mornings bring temperature swings that make metal contract and expand, which is why most broken spring calls happen between November and March. We also see roller wear from moisture exposure, especially on doors that face west toward incoming storms.

Vancouver's proximity to Portland means many homeowners commute daily, putting extra cycles on garage door openers. A door used four times a day hits its 10,000-cycle spring rating in just under seven years. Add in the wet climate, and you've got a recipe for maintenance needs that catch people off guard. That's why we recommend inspections every 18 months for homes with regular use.

What We Do for Vancouver Homeowners

Our spring replacement work covers both torsion springs (mounted above the door) and extension springs (running along the tracks). We replace springs in matched pairs because when one fails, the other is usually within weeks of breaking. Torsion springs last longer in Vancouver's climate when we apply a rust inhibitor during installation, something we include at no extra charge.

Opener installation is one of our most requested services. We install LiftMaster belt-drive units for quiet operation, Chamberlain models with battery backup for power outages, and Genie openers for budget-conscious homeowners. Battery backup matters in Vancouver, where winter storms can knock out power for hours. We program remotes, set up smartphone connectivity, and test all safety sensors before we leave.

Cable and roller repair prevents bigger problems. Frayed cables can snap and cause the door to fall, while worn rollers create that grinding noise you hear every morning. We carry nylon rollers that run quieter than steel and last longer in wet conditions. Track realignment is another common fix, especially in homes where foundation settling has thrown things off level.

Full door replacement becomes necessary when panels are dented beyond repair or insulation has failed. We measure for custom fits in Ogden, Felida, and Shumway homes where non-standard sizes are common. Installation typically takes four to six hours, and we haul away your old door. How much does a full garage door replacement cost in Vancouver?

A standard 16x7 insulated steel door with installation runs $1,100 to $1,800 depending on the panel design and R-value. Custom sizes or carriage-house styles cost more, usually $2,200 to $3,500.
